Why Do Kids Need Knee Braces?

Children often require knee braces due to injuries and disorders. Engaging in sports can result in injuries such as sprains or strains. Sports and other physical games often involve knees twisting and bending in painful ways. Common injuries include sprained ligaments and dislocated kneecaps. These injuries can disrupt daily routines and athletic activities. In these cases, a pediatric knee support provides an effective solution.

It assists in preventing additional injury and stabilizing the knee during the healing process.  

Apart from injuries, there are some conditions that children may have which require knee stabilization. One common issue is Osgood-Schlatter disease, which occurs in growing children. It happens when there is rapid growth of bones and subsequently, muscles and tendons do not keep pace. Pain is felt in the anterior region just below the kneecap. Another condition is patellar tendinitis, which occurs in jumping athletes. It manifests itself as inflammation of the tendons surrounding the knee joint. The use of a children’s knee brace can reduce pain associated with these conditions and support the healing process.  

Types of Knee Braces

Each child’s knee brace has unique functions and therefore different types are already available in the market. Rigid braces, hinged braces, and compression sleeves are some options parents can choose and find appropriate ones for their child.  

Among the different types of knee braces, rigid braces offer the most immobility and support. These increase stability by locking stricken joints, hence good for chronic injuries and post surgical support. Rigid braces also prevents the risk of misguided healing by restricting movement and physical damages to the joint.

Moving on, we have compression sleeves. These are crafted from soft, stretchable materials. Compression sleeves offer gentle support and assist in alleviating discomfort. For children, soft knee sleeves help keep the knee warm and enhance blood circulation, which can accelerate healing.

Hinged braces strike a favorable compromise between support and mobility. They enable children to bend their knees while still maintaining essential protection. These braces are wonderful for young athletes who wish to stay active but require some form of support.

Choosing the Right Knee Brace for Your Child

Selecting the appropriate knee brace for a child is important. The features of comfort, fit, and support are essential. When considering the fit of the brace, size is vital. There are adjustable knee braces meant for growing children that maintain an appropriate fit as they grow. A restrictive fit poses the risk of blood flow constriction. On the other hand, a loose fit enables slippage resulting in sliding down and discomfort.

Material selection is as important. Strive to find fabrics that are breathable and enable moisture to escape. Support should not compromise comfort. Pain relief and healing promotion are among the benefits that a well-constructed brace should provide and encourage.

You also need to consider factors such as breathability and flexibility. A good knee brace for children should be flexible enough to permit normal movement. This will promote compliance amongst younger athletes. Children are more inclined to don a brace that is comfortable and visually appealing.

 Steps in Correctly Fitting a Knee Brace

Correctly adjusting a child’s knee brace ensures proper safety and functionality. First, prepare a seating arrangement with some privacy so that your child can sit. Their knee should be flexed at about 90 degrees. Position the brace below the patella and ensure it covers the area which needs support.

Then, proceed to secure all the straps or Velcro. Start from the top and work your way down. The brace should be snug, but not overly restrictive. You should easily slide two fingers under the straps. After securing the brace, ask your child to stand up and gently flex their knee. Ensure the brace maintains its position without the risk of causing pain.
